I think the fact that she went missing on the hottest day of the year says that there is every chance that she has dug in somewhere. I have a youngster that has been dug in through all of this hot weather, I haven't seen her for about 3 weeks but I know she can't escape the enclosure! I have dug around about 5 times now and can't find her, that is in an enclosure that is only 5 feet in diameter so it can be really tricky to locate them. I expect she will turn up in time, keep searching!!
